What are One Point Perspective Drawings? And other types of perspectives
One point perspective is where a drawing will show how things will look as they get further away from your view so as objects get further away from you, they will appear smaller as a result. For example, I could draw a hallway and show long that hallway is by using a one-point perspective.
I will be mainly focusing on one-point perspective drawings however I am going to discuss the two other types of perspectives that can be used in drawings so firstly I will be discussing 3 point perspective and this type of perspective is mainly used for buildings so you can show them from being seen from above or below so this would be useful if I wanted to show a cityscape from above as normally with one-point perspective this wouldn’t be possible.
Now the last perspective I am going to talk about is the two-point perspective and this is where you will be able to see two vanishing points in that drawing and this type of perspective is commonly used for drawing interior designs and architectural drawings.
